The Harvard Yacht Club placed third among twelve Eastern college sailing teams last weekend in the Owen Trophy Regatta, but the Crimson sailors managed to defeat all of the New England boats entered which they will again face in the new England Intercollegiate Sailing Association championships at Brown this Saturday and Sunday.
Princeton won the Owen event with 240 points, Navy placed second with 228, and Harvard came in third with an extremely close 234, ahead of Yale, M.I.T., and several areas teams.
